Back to D03 Photographs

0584 - Another Man-Made River In North China's Mountain Area. The Leap Forw...Front

Another Man-Made River In North China's Mountain Area. The Leap Forward Canal winds around the Taihang Mountain, bringing water from the Changho River to nourish the arid land.

Image details

Front Yes
Place
Year 1977

Looking for a copy of this image?

Please contact us   to request a print or digital download.